Four zones and two large ovens Prepare larger meals with ease for friends and family with the Amica AFC6550BL 60 cm Electric Ceramic Cooker. Boil, fry and sauté on the electric ceramic hob which features four different sized zones and six power levels - provide extra heat for larger pots and pans as well as gentler heat for small delicate dishes. With two spacious oven cavities, you wont struggle to fit in all the elements of your Sunday roast at the same time, so nothing has to sit around going cold while the last bits are cooked. Automatic cooking Sometimes you want to get the dinner on and then be able to leave the kitchen to get on with other things. With the automatic and semi-automatic cooking functions, you never need to worry about things burning. The semi-automatic feature turns the oven off once a set time has elapsed, so if your hands are full you won't need to rush back to the kitchen. With the automatic function, you can put your food in at the beginning of the day and set when you want it be finished for - the AFC6550BL Cooker will automatically turn on at the correct time to have your food perfectly cooked for your pre-set time. Hassle-free cleaning Your oven will stay sparkling clean and hygienic thanks to the catalytic liners. There's no need to scrub away dirt with expensive cleaners - simply run the cleaning cycle every so often and let your oven do the hard work for you. The removable glass panes make it easier to get rid of spills and splashes too and the top oven door can be completely detached for the yearly deep clean. _______________________________________________ ELECTRICAL INSTALLATION: This product requires professional installation to a dedicated cooker circuit (identified by a big red cooker switch) by a qualified installer, such as one of our Currys experts.

Your options for returning an item vary depending on what you want to return, why you want to return it, and the seller's return policy. If the item is damaged or doesn't match the listing description, you can return it even if the seller's returns policy says they don't accept returns. If you've changed your mind and no longer want an item, you can still request a return, but the seller doesn't have to accept it. If the buyer changes their mind about a purchase and wants to return an item, they may need to pay return postage costs, depending on the seller's return policy. Sellers can provide a return postage address and additional return postage information for the buyer. Sellers pay for return postage if there's a problem with the item. For example, if the item doesn't match the listing description, is damaged or defective or is counterfeit. By law, customers in the European Union also have the right to cancel the purchase of an item within 14 days beginning from the day you receive, or a third party indicated by you (other than the carrier) receives, the last good ordered by you (if delivered separately). This applies to all products except for digital items (e.g. Digital Music) that are provided immediately to you with your acknowledgement, and other items such as video, DVD, audio, video games, Sex and Sensuality products and software products where the item has been unsealed.
Sellers have to offer a refund for certain items only if they are faulty, such as: Personalised items and custom-made items, Perishable items, Newspapers and magazines, Unwrapped CDs DVDs and computer software.
